Sony Financial Group Inc. ( (JP:8729) ) has issued an update.
Sony Financial Group Inc. has announced the cancellation of 379 million shares of its common stock, representing 5.30% of its issued shares including treasury shares, under Article 178 of the Companies Act of Japan. The move, scheduled for March 31, 2026, will reduce the company’s total issued shares to 6.77 billion, tightening its share float and potentially enhancing capital efficiency and shareholder value by lowering the number of shares outstanding.
The cancellation underscores the group’s ongoing capital management efforts in a competitive Japanese financial services market, where disciplined balance sheet optimization is closely watched by investors. By shrinking its equity base through the retirement of treasury stock, Sony Financial Group may improve per-share metrics such as earnings per share and return on equity, which can influence market perception and the company’s positioning among peers.
More about Sony Financial Group Inc.
Sony Financial Group Inc. is a Japan-based financial services provider within the Sony corporate ecosystem, operating primarily in insurance, banking, and asset management. List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ange Prime Market under security code 8729, it targets retail and institutional customers in Japan’s highly regulated financial sector.
